He got 22/25 questions right because
if you put X as the number of questions he got right out of 25 and equal it to 88 out of 100 you can cross multiply to get X
x/25=88/100
100x=25×88
25×88=2200
100x=2200
divide 100 on both sides
therefore
2200/100= 22

e. 72.
Let x be the measurement of the 3rd side.
x should be greater that the difference of 2 sides
x should be less than the sum of 2 sides
20 - 15 < x < 20 + 15
5 < x < 35
We can assume that x = 35 the maximum measurement of the 3rd side.
Perimeter = 20 + 15 + 35 = 70. Maximum perimeter.
Among the choices, 72 is beyond the maximum, so it is not a possible perimeter of the triangle.
